Celebrate National Dessert Day with Honey Dessert Recipes

Today we celebrate National Dessert Day, and with it, a plethora of honey dessert recipes. Since National Dessert Day is in October we picked our favorite fall-inspired treats so as to not overwhelm anyone. Using honey to sweeten your food is healthier than using processed cane sugar since it has a lower glycemic index and more nutrients. Honey also doesn’t overpower the other ingredients in your recipes, making it the perfect addition to your kitchen, even baking with honey is preferable to using sugar.
